Of all the ... Martini is a brand of Italian drinks, named after the Martini & Rossi Distilleria Nazionale di Spirito di Vino, in Turin. History [ edit ] Clemente Michel, Carlo Re, Carlo Agnelli and Eligio Baudino started the company in 1847, as a vermouth bottling plant in Pessione . Dry has the least vermouth (about a 6:1 vodka-to-vermouth ratio), wet has a 3:1 ratio and extra wet is equal parts vermouth and gin or vodka. But the options don’t stop there. In some people’s eyes, a more dynamic cocktail is a perfect martini : That means the martini contains equal parts dry and sweet vermouth, in addition to spirit.Add gin, dry vermouth, and orange bitters (if using) to a cocktail shaker or mixing glass. Add a large scoop of ice. Shake until the shaker is too cold to hold in your hand or stir for about 30 seconds. Strain into a chilled martini glass. Garnish with olives or a lemon twist and enjoy1.

Once you’ve shaken it up, strain it into a chilled martini glass and add any garnishes you may like. Some people prefer their vodka martini with ...Best for Vodka Martinis: Noilly Prat Extra Dry. Noilly Prat’s extra dry French vermouth is specifically formulated for the American market, where drinkers often prefer their Martinis bone-dry. To match, the vermouth is a bone-dry, almost colorless iteration …

Updated on November …Upside-Down or Reverse Martini – Has more vermouth than gin; Dirty Martini – Contains a splash of olive brine or olive juice and is typically garnished with an olive. Perfect Martini – Uses equal amounts of sweet and dry vermouth “As a cocktail, the Martini is a pure representation of the sum of its parts. A CREATIVESPARK. They made an unlikely duo: a clever entrepreneur and a master herbalist. But when Alessandro Martini and Luigi Rossi took over the National Wine & Spirits Distillery in a small village near Turin, magic happened. It was in 1863 that Martini's enterprising spirit and Rossi's creative genius were galvanised into a vermouth that ...
